Engelhard is a community in Hyde County, North Carolina, home to 230 residents. The median household income of $52,775 is above the Hyde County median ($47,338).
Between 2019 and 2023, Engelhard's population declined 44.3% from 413 to 230.
The largest age group is 55 to 64, 59.6% of residents. White (non-Hispanic) residents are the largest group, 74.8% of the population.
